We Shall Not Be Moved: The Desegregation of the University of GeorgiaIn September 1950, Horace Ward, an African American student from La Grange, Georgia, applied to law school at the University of Georgia. Despite his impressive academic record, Ward received a reply in reality, a bribe from one of the university's top officials offering him financial assistance if he would attend an out of state law school. Ward, outraged at the unfairness of the proposition and determined to end this unequal treatment, sued the state
